On 12/09/21 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Aruna Sridharan met with licensee Kerry Rice for an unannounced random annual inspection and toured areas of the home accessible to children in care. Off-limit areas include entire downstairs, backyard cottage, and garage. Licensee acknowledged that children may never enter these off-limit areas. The census included 8 preschool children and 2 infants. There was an assistant and a second assistant arrived during the inspection. Licensee stated there are no new residents in the home since licensure. All Adult residents have criminal record clearances.
LPA observed current CPR/First Aid certificate which expires on 01/23 and Mandated Reporter certificate which expires on 11/11/23. LPA discussed recent changes in licensing requirements, including the posting of licensing inspection notices and reports and Parent Notification Requirements. LPA observed all required postings were posted, last fire drill logged for 7/14/21 and obtained a copy of current roster. LPA reviewed all ten children's files and the PM 286 was missing for all children. This is a potential risk and so Type B citation is cited on 809D page. LPA reviewed personnel records for licensee and two staff present which had proof of immunizations, AB 1207 and CPR/First aid certificated with LIC 508 and LIC 9108.

LPA discussed recent changes in licensing requirements, including SB 277 (no longer accepting religious beliefs for immunizations) and SB 792 pertaining to immunization requirements for children and staff.

LPA observed that there were no hazardous items accessible to children. LPA observed a fireplace which was screened with a wood barrier. LPA observed cleaning materials under the sink and on the counter. Licensee stated there are no weapons in the home. Fire extinguisher, smoke detector and carbon monoxide detector meet regulation. Toys appear to be safe. The backyard is fenced and gated. There is a small fountain on the property which is blocked off with a wire fence about five feet high.

This facility provides Incidental Medical Services- IMS. LPA reviewed storage of medication and equipment/supplies, and reviewed children’s, personnel, and administrative records. LPA discussed the new Mandated Reporter Training with licensee. Beginning January 1, 2018, Health and Safety Code 1596.8662 requires all licensed providers, applicants, directors and employees to complete training as specified on their mandated reporter duties and to renew their training every two years. Volunteers are encouraged but not required to take the training. In addition, existing licensees must meet requirements by March 30, 2018. This training requirement may be met by using the Department’s Office of Child Abuse Prevention (OCAP) online training modules. The OCAP modules are free of cost and available at: http://www.mandatedreporterca.com/. The training is currently provided in English.

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day up to $500.00 maximum per day/per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.

DEFICIENCIES & PLANS OF CORRECTION (POCs)
Type B
Section Cited
CCR
102418(g)
Immunizations
(g) The licensee shall document each child's immunizations as required by the California Code of Regulations, Title 17, Section 6070, and shall maintain such documentation for as long as the child is enrolled.
